Right to Asylum

What’s it like living as an asylum seeker in Scotland at a time when much of the media has been stirring up hatred and resentment towards you? For this event, Amal Azzudin of the Mental Health Foundation, who has been speaking up for asylum seekers’ rights since she co-founded the Glasgow Girls campaign as a schoolgirl in Drumchapel, brings together three generations of asylum seekers in Scotland to share experiences, tell stories, and reflect on their experiences – including on the impact of prejudice on health.
